SEIC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2013 in Review

299 of the 3,445 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in SEI Investments (SEIC) for Q4 2013, worth a combined $3.86B — up 12% from $3.44B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 36 funds opened new SEIC positions and 20 closed out — a net gain of 16 holders — while 100 added to existing stakes and 111 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Highbridge Capital Management, adding an estimated $31.6M. The largest seller was Allianz Asset Management, cutting an estimated $37.5M.
